Year 4 English tutoring covers reading comprehension, narrative and persuasive writing, grammar, spelling, and punctuation, all aligned to the Australian Curriculum. Sessions are tailored to each student's individual needs in Grade 4.
Sessions run via live video with a qualified Australian teacher. Students work through tasks on a shared digital workspace, with all lessons recorded for review. Online literacy tutors deliver the same quality as in-person support.
A registered Australian teacher understands what the curriculum expects at Year 4. They can identify skill gaps precisely and apply the same instructional approaches used in classrooms, not generic tutoring strategies.
One session per week is the most common starting point for Class 4 students. Some children benefit from two sessions when preparing for assessments or working through a specific skill gap in reading or writing.
Yes. Strong readers in Grade 4 often benefit most from writing and grammar support. Tutoring also helps advanced students develop more sophisticated comprehension and analytical skills ahead of the demands of upper primary.
